Simplex Trading, founded in 2004 and headquartered in Chicago, Illinois, is a technology-driven proprietary trading firm specializing in market-making and liquidity provision, primarily in U.S. equity options and futures options. Leveraging advanced proprietary software and data-driven analysis, the firm optimizes trading strategies and develops innovative solutions to capitalize on financial market opportunities, maintaining a competitive edge through automation and a collaborative team of technologists and traders. With a workforce exceeding 300 and led by CEO Erik Swanson since 2014, Simplex operates with a low-ego, high-intelligence culture, focusing on minimal bureaucracy and rapid execution, while also making strategic venture capital investments in fintech startups. Recognized as a top workplace in Chicago by Built In’s 2025 awards, Simplex continues to evolve, blending cutting-edge technology with a commitment to market efficiency and growth.

Simplex Trading's Q2 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2024, Simplex Trading held 10,213 positions worth $162B, down 6.5% from $173B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 50% of the portfolio.

Simplex Trading withdrew a net $19.2B in Q2 2024, closing 1,431 positions and reducing 4,061 holdings. Its most notable exit was Boeing, an estimated $61.6M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 0.53% of assets, up from 0.38%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Discretionary and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Simplex Trading opened a new position in Citigroup worth $77M.
